logo

Output 7c2633444e0c614c61ab3afc9e6fde4d07ed63476a5bd8640440d98e459f62bf:1

value
18560029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86aa9616b24e2d9563647cfa59143b17cae446e5 OP_EQUALVERIFY OP_CHECKSIG
address
1DH3uFPVVPxTUS56pcfN1mx8J45rghUeqa
transaction
7c2633444e0c614c61ab3afc9e6fde4d07ed63476a5bd8640440d98e459f62bf